Steve Coogan Talks Pulling Off More Dramatic Film Philomena with Humor

January 9, 2014
Uncategorized
movies, philomena, steve coogan, the daily show

The hysterical Steve Coogan appeared on The Daily Show this week to talk about his critically acclaimed latest work Philomena, which isn’t really a comedy for the harrowing story it tells. Yet, Coogan put humor into the film to make the weighty topic of coerced adoption more palatable.
